Hi! My name is Fikile, I am an actress and I was born in Lesotho (a country entirely landlocked by South Africa.) I am proud of my mixed African heritage which includes Kenya, Tanzania, Lesotho and South Africa - thanks Mama and Baba!

I began performing when I was 8 years old when I was cast as the pigeon in Alice in Wonderland - yes there is a pigeon in Alice in Wonderland. Fast forward 7 years and I found myself hosting a very mature current awareness show on Lesotho’s only TV station.

After exploring in Amsterdam on a gap year, I obtained a bachelors degree in Film and Video Production from The University of Cape Town, but alas the front of the camera called to me and I moved to Johannesburg to become an actress.

In Johannesburg I joined the cast of Isidingo, a long standing South African TV Soap Opera that, surprise surpise, Trevor Noah also flexed his acting muscle on. I next appeared on a new telenovela, Gold Diggers - not that kind of gold digger! This show explored the life of miners, so literal gold diggers. Then finally, I starred in my own show, It’s Complicated, which ran for two seasons.

I made my move to New York in 2015 when I was offered a full scholarship to attend the esteemed Graduate Acting Program at NYU’s Tisch School of the Arts and thus my American journey began. You can catch me acting alongside Emma Roberts in Amazon’s About Fate. Enjoy!
